<?xml version="1.0" encoding="utf-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>Recent changes to HowTo_ToCPageNumberPrefix</title><link>https://sourceforge.net/p/koma-script/wiki-de/HowTo_ToCPageNumberPrefix/</link><description>Recent changes to HowTo_ToCPageNumberPrefix</description><atom:link href="https://sourceforge.net/p/koma-script/wiki-de/HowTo_ToCPageNumberPrefix/feed" rel="self"/><language>en</language><lastBuildDate>Tue, 27 May 2025 12:07:26 -0000</lastBuildDate><atom:link href="https://sourceforge.net/p/koma-script/wiki-de/HowTo_ToCPageNumberPrefix/feed" rel="self" type="application/rss+xml"/><item><title>HowTo_ToCPageNumberPrefix modified by Markus Kohm</title><link>https://sourceforge.net/p/koma-script/wiki-de/HowTo_ToCPageNumberPrefix/</link><description>&lt;div class="markdown_content"&gt;&lt;h1 id="wie-die-seitenzahlen-in-verzeichnissen-in-der-form-seite-n-ausgegeben-werden-konnen"&gt;Wie die Seitenzahlen in Verzeichnissen in der Form “Seite &lt;em&gt;N&lt;/em&gt;” ausgegeben werden können&lt;/h1&gt;
&lt;p&gt;Da ein solcher Präfix vor der Seitenzahl im Allgemeinen noch überflüssiger ist als &lt;a class="" href="../wiki_de:%20HowTo_PrefixNumberInListOf"&gt;ein Präfix vor der Nummer einer Abbildung oder Tabelle im entsprechenden Verzeichnis&lt;/a&gt;, bieten die KOMA-Script-Klassen hierfür keine Option. Da die Klassen intern das Paket &lt;code&gt;tocbasic&lt;/code&gt; verwenden, gibt es jedoch über &lt;code&gt;\DeclareTOCEntryStyle&lt;/code&gt; und &lt;code&gt;\DeclareTOCStyleEntries&lt;/code&gt; dennoch eine einfache Möglichkeit. Man muss lediglich die Eigenschaft &lt;code&gt;pagenumberformat&lt;/code&gt; passend ändern. Zusätzlich muss man den für Seitenzahlen reservierten Platz über die Eigenschaft &lt;code&gt;pagenumberwidth&lt;/code&gt; anpassen. Wahlweise kann außerdem &lt;code&gt;rightindent&lt;/code&gt; entsprechend angepasst werden, um bei mehrzeiligen Einträgen einen früheren Umbruch zu erreichen.&lt;/p&gt;
&lt;div class="codehilite"&gt;&lt;pre&gt;&lt;span&gt;&lt;/span&gt;&lt;code&gt;&lt;span class="k"&gt;\documentclass&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;scrartcl&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\usepackage&lt;/span&gt;&lt;span class="na"&gt;[ngerman]&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;babel&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\DeclareTOCStyleEntries&lt;/span&gt;[&lt;span class="c"&gt;%&lt;/span&gt;
  pagenumberformat=&lt;span class="k"&gt;\withprefix&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;&lt;span class="k"&gt;\pagename&lt;/span&gt;&lt;span class="nb"&gt;}&lt;/span&gt;,
  pagenumberwidth+=2em,
  rightindent+=2em,
]&lt;span class="nb"&gt;{&lt;/span&gt;tocline&lt;span class="nb"&gt;}{&lt;/span&gt;part,section,subsection,subsubsection,paragraph,subparagraph,figure,table&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="c"&gt;% Falls die Seitenangabe bei section fett und serifenlos erfolgen soll:&lt;/span&gt;
&lt;span class="k"&gt;\DeclareTOCStyleEntry&lt;/span&gt;[&lt;span class="c"&gt;%&lt;/span&gt;
  pagenumberformat=&lt;span class="nb"&gt;{&lt;/span&gt;&lt;span class="k"&gt;\withprefix&lt;/span&gt;&lt;span class="na"&gt;[\sffamily\bfseries]&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;&lt;span class="k"&gt;\pagename&lt;/span&gt;&lt;span class="nb"&gt;}}&lt;/span&gt;,
  pagenumberwidth+=2.4em,
  rightindent+=2em,
]&lt;span class="nb"&gt;{&lt;/span&gt;tocline&lt;span class="nb"&gt;}{&lt;/span&gt;section&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\newcommand*&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;&lt;span class="k"&gt;\withprefix&lt;/span&gt;&lt;span class="nb"&gt;}&lt;/span&gt;[3][]&lt;span class="nb"&gt;{&lt;/span&gt;#1&lt;span class="nb"&gt;{&lt;/span&gt;#2~#3&lt;span class="nb"&gt;}}&lt;/span&gt;
&lt;span class="k"&gt;\begin&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;document&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\tableofcontents&lt;/span&gt;
&lt;span class="k"&gt;\listoffigures&lt;/span&gt;
&lt;span class="k"&gt;\listoftables&lt;/span&gt;
&lt;span class="k"&gt;\section&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;Beispiel&lt;span class="nb"&gt;}&lt;/span&gt;
Dies ist ein Beispielabschnitt mit einer Abbildung und einer Tabelle.
&lt;span class="k"&gt;\begin&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;figure&lt;span class="nb"&gt;}&lt;/span&gt;
  &lt;span class="k"&gt;\centering&lt;/span&gt;
  &lt;span class="k"&gt;\rule&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;1cm&lt;span class="nb"&gt;}{&lt;/span&gt;1cm&lt;span class="nb"&gt;}&lt;/span&gt;
  &lt;span class="k"&gt;\caption&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;Ein Quadrat mit 1&lt;span class="k"&gt;\,&lt;/span&gt;cm Kantenlänge&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\end&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;figure&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\begin&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;table&lt;span class="nb"&gt;}&lt;/span&gt;
  &lt;span class="k"&gt;\centering&lt;/span&gt;
  &lt;span class="k"&gt;\begin&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;tabular&lt;span class="nb"&gt;}{&lt;/span&gt;lr&lt;span class="nb"&gt;}&lt;/span&gt;
  links &lt;span class="nb"&gt;&amp;amp;&lt;/span&gt; rechts &lt;span class="k"&gt;\\&lt;/span&gt;
  1     &lt;span class="nb"&gt;&amp;amp;&lt;/span&gt;      2 &lt;span class="k"&gt;\\&lt;/span&gt;
  &lt;span class="k"&gt;\end&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;tabular&lt;span class="nb"&gt;}&lt;/span&gt;
  &lt;span class="k"&gt;\caption&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;Eine linksbündige linke Spalte und eine rechtsbündige rechte Spalte&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\end&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;table&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;span class="k"&gt;\end&lt;/span&gt;&lt;span class="nb"&gt;{&lt;/span&gt;document&lt;span class="nb"&gt;}&lt;/span&gt;
&lt;/code&gt;&lt;/pre&gt;&lt;/div&gt;

&lt;p&gt;Spätestens beim Wechsel von Einträgen mit einstelligen Seitenzahlen zu Einträgen mit mehrstelligen Seitenzahlen dürfte ersichtlich werden, wie hässlich die Verwendung eines solchen Präfixes ist.&lt;/p&gt;&lt;/div&gt;</description><dc:creator xmlns:dc="http://purl.org/dc/elements/1.1/">Markus Kohm</dc:creator><pubDate>Tue, 27 May 2025 12:07:26 -0000</pubDate><guid>https://sourceforge.netea47d81d4ce607d8a8895e9b74d4da4ded1ce52c</guid></item></channel></rss>